The pitfall of subjective process design

Traditional automation design is often based on managers' subjective perceptions, reflecting only the ideal-path scenario. Due to unaccounted-for operational exceptions, up to 49% of pilot projects stall halfway, and only 13% of companies successfully scale their solutions. Attempting to hardcode suboptimal processes leads to technical debt and the creation of monolithic systems that are difficult to maintain.

Evidence-based analysis through Process Mining

To eliminate subjectivity, modern process engineering leverages Process Mining technology. Instead of interviewing employees, it analyzes digital footprints—event logs in IT systems. This reconstructs the actual workflow, revealing bottlenecks and "shadow paths" that employees use to bypass official regulations.

Separating process logic and business rules

A common mistake is mixing task flows with decision-making logic. Using international BPMN 2.0 and DMN standards allows organizations to separate complex business rules from the overall process flow, moving them into user-friendly decision tables. This enables analysts to update rules without involving developers or rewriting code.
